This short course introduces geoscientists to the transformative potential of Generative AI (GenAI) and Large Language Models (LLMs) in the oil and gas industry. Attendees will explore how these technologies can streamline workflows, enhance data interpretation, and support decision-making across exploration, development, and production geoscience tasks.
Through practical examples and case studies, the course will cover key applications such as automated report generation, natural language search in geoscience databases, seismic interpretation assistance, and integrating LLMs with domain-specific tools. The session is designed for geoscientists with little to no background in AI, offering accessible insights into how to adopt and integrate GenAI tools into their daily work.
By the end of the course, participants will gain a foundational understanding of LLMs, their capabilities and limitations, and actionable knowledge on leveraging GenAI for improved efficiency and innovation in subsurface exploration and reservoir management.
